What is the primary function of DNS in networking?

DNS (Domain Name System) translates human-readable domain names (like www.example.com) into IP addresses that computers can understand.

What is the purpose of a subnet mask in IP addressing?

A subnet mask helps to distinguish the network portion from the host portion of an IP address.

Which of the following is a Layer 3 device in the OSI model?

A router operates at Layer 3 (the Network layer) of the OSI model and is responsible for routing data between different networks.

Which protocol is used to transfer files between a client and a server over a network?

FTP (File Transfer Protocol) is used to transfer files between a client and a server on a network.

What does "IP" stand for in networking?

IP (Internet Protocol) is a set of rules that govern how data is sent and received over the internet or other networks.
